What is Remote Project Risk Management?

Remote Project Risk Management involves identifying, assessing, and mitigating potential risks that could impact the success of a project, with all activities conducted remotely. This role requires strong communication skills, the use of digital tools to monitor project progress, and the ability to collaborate with distributed teams. It is crucial for ensuring that projects stay on track and that risks are addressed promptly, even when team members are working from different locations. Remote project risk managers often use software for risk tracking and reporting, and they must be proactive in anticipating issues that could arise due to remote work dynamics.

JOB SUMMARY
The Risk Claims Manager is responsible for managing insurance claims for both auto liability and workers compensation. This role will oversee insurance claims for physical property damage, auto vehicle damage, and verifiable damage. Ensures complete and sound claim settlements, legal reviews, and investigations in accordance with company policies and procedures. Will oversee workers compensation insurance claims, return to work documentation and modified duty job offers. Will be capable of resolving escalated issues arising from operations and requiring coordination with other departments. Recommends measures to reduce or eliminate losses due to accidents and injuries. This position has the potential to be remote.
ESSENTIAL JOB DUTIES
Investigate and maintain claims for the company. Review and determine coverages and work with insurance companies to set claim reserves.
Identify claims that require escalation to our insurance company during intake and gather all relevant and appropriate information at that time required for claim resolution.
Management of property and auto damage, and workers compensation claims, handle serious losses, retain and direct defense counsel, attend mediations and depositions when needed.
Provide excellent customer service while talking to insureds/claimants on the phone.
Prepare statistical reports of claims activity and submit reports/findings as requested. Will lead claim file reviews as requested.
Ensure the Company is taking appropriate measures to minimize claim losses and comply with government regulations.
Create a positive and productive work atmosphere by communicating and behaving in a professional and team-like manner with all employees.
Other duties as assigned.
M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S
Must have extensive claim experience, no less than seven (7) years in a senior level claims role
Must have extensive knowledge of liability claims administration to include litigation avoidance.
Must have a thorough understanding of complex medical treatments, treatment outcome indications, tort, venue, and jurisdictional matters, as wells as highly developed investigative and analytical skills.
Demonstrate success exercising independent decision making, problem solving and effective negotiation skills.
Must be able collaborate with cross functional teams.
Excellent communication (verbal and written), presentation, interpersonal, and analytical skills required.
Proficiency with personal computer word processing and spreadsheet software; Microsoft Windows, Word, and Excel preferred.
Knowledge of statistical process control desirable.
